Hyperglycemia
A condition characterized by an above-normal level of glucose in the blood, often associated with diabetes.
Hypoglycemia
A condition characterized by an abnormally low level of glucose in the blood, often resulting in symptoms such as dizziness and weakness.
Shock
A medical condition characterized by the failure of the circulatory system to adequately supply blood to the body's tissues and organs.
Blood Pressure
The force exerted by moving blood upon the walls of the arteries, frequently used to assess cardiac well-being.
